The Role of Genetic Profiling in Tailoring Weight Loss Interventions
Recent advances in genomics have opened a new frontier in personalized weight management. Genetic profiling allows healthcare providers to identify specific gene variants that influence metabolism, appetite regulation, and response to diet and medication. For instance, polymorphisms in the FTO gene are linked to increased hunger and obesity risk, informing more targeted interventions. Integrating genetic data into clinical decision-making can enhance the precision of prescribed diets, exercise regimens, and pharmacological treatments, thereby increasing the likelihood of long-term success. According to a comprehensive review published in Nature Reviews Endocrinology, personalized genetic insights can significantly optimize weight loss strategies, reducing trial-and-error approaches and adverse effects.
Synergizing Behavioral Psychology and Medical Supervision for Lasting Change
Weight loss is as much a psychological journey as it is a physiological one. Advanced behavioral techniques, such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) and motivational interviewing, when combined with medical oversight, create a robust framework for sustainable change. For example, addressing emotional eating, stress management, and habit formation can dramatically improve adherence to medication and lifestyle adjustments. Professionals trained in behavioral psychology can tailor interventions that resonate with individual motivators and barriers, thereby fostering resilience and accountability. A study in Obesity Reviews highlights that integrating psychological support with medical treatment enhances weight loss outcomes and reduces relapse rates.
What Are the Nuances of Combining Pharmacotherapy with Behavioral Coaching?
While medications like Semaglutide or Tirzepatide accelerate fat loss, their efficacy is maximized when paired with structured behavioral coaching. Techniques such as self-monitoring, goal setting, and reinforcement are crucial components. Establishing a feedback loop with healthcare providers allows real-time adjustments to medication dosages and behavioral strategies, ensuring optimal results. For instance, digital health tools—like apps that track diet, activity, and mood—empower patients to participate actively in their journey, facilitating data-driven decisions and personalized support.
Emerging Technologies: Leveraging Artificial Intelligence and Data Analytics for Personalized Management
The advent of AI-powered algorithms and big data analytics is revolutionizing weight management. By analyzing vast datasets—genetic, behavioral, biometric—AI can generate highly individualized treatment plans that adapt dynamically to changes in the patient’s condition. Wearable devices provide continuous monitoring of vital signs, activity levels, and sleep patterns, feeding real-time data into predictive models that inform personalized interventions. As noted in Nature Digital Medicine, these technologies not only enhance accuracy but also improve patient engagement and adherence, making the complex journey of weight loss more manageable and scientifically grounded.
